Abstract
In an audio coding and quantization method, each of spectral subband components of an audio signal is quantized whereby a quantizer step size for a related one of spectral subbands is obtained from a bit allocation. The bit allocation is controlled for each subband by using a psychoacoustic model. During the controlling, a quantization of frequency domain values of a related one of blocks is calculated through a first control loop, the first control loop being repeated until a bit rate requirement is met. A quantization noise for each subband, produced within the first control loop, is calculated through a second control loop, the second control loop being repeated until a masking requirement is met. The first control loop and the second control loop are alternately performed for the related block such that both the requirements are met, and, thereafter, an output vector of quantized frequency domain values is finally produced.
